Portugal - Total Internal R&D Personnel in Manufacture of Basic Metals

Since 2014, Portugal Total Internal R&D Personnel in Manufacture of Basic Metals increased 11.6% year on year. With 108.84 Full-Time Equivalent in 2019, the country was number 23 comparing other countries in Total Internal R&D Personnel in Manufacture of Basic Metals. Portugal is overtaken by Hungary, which was ranked number 22 at 137 Full-Time Equivalent and is followed by Slovenia with 83 Full-Time Equivalent. China ranked the highest with 166,287.3 Full-Time Equivalent in 2019, that is an increase of 2.2% compared to 2018. Japan, Germany and South Korea resp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Chile recorded the best 5 years average growth at +19.6% per year, while Romania witnessed the worst performance at -23.3% per year.
